Project overview

You will work on a mission critical enterprise platform supporting payments, data, and AI driven capabilities across multiple regions. The platform focuses on scalability, resilience, and regulatory compliance while enabling continuous digital innovation.

Team

You will collaborate with a global architecture and engineering community including application architects, platform engineers, data specialists, and product leaders. The team works in a distributed model with close alignment across engineering, product, risk, and operations functions.

Position overview

We are looking for a Principal Application Architect who will define and drive the long term architectural vision for a large scale digital and AI enabled enterprise platform. You will operate at a strategic level, aligning business objectives with technology execution while influencing organisation wide architecture decisions, investment priorities, and innovation initiatives.

Technology stack

AWS, cloud native services, microservices architecture, event driven systems, API first platforms, large scale data platforms, machine learning systems, large language models, MLOps tooling, CI CD pipelines, security and compliance tooling.

Our interview process is designed to be thorough, transparent, and supportive. It starts with a CV review, followed by an HR interview to discuss your background and goals. You'll then go through communication and technical assessments, where we evaluate your English skills and knowledge of relevant technologies. If all goes well, you’ll meet someone from the project team to learn more about the work, and we’ll guide you every step of the way—including helping you prep for any client interviews.
